Abstract

Policy of spatial utilization by street vendors in Makassar city has changed from regulation determined by government. This research aims to know and analyze policy core belief from actors related to policy of spatial utilization by street vendors and impacts resulted from spatial utilization by street vendors in Makassar city. Method used in this research is qualitative with strategy of a case study. The results of this research are found that policy of spatial utilization by street vendors has changed caused by policy core belief or understanding of the government actors and street vendors in coordinating actions not based on belief equality toward achievement of policy goals. Policy impacts of spatial utilization by street vendors in Makassar city have appropriate and inappropriate parameter impact with policy.
